Dies und das von Swift Corner Radius

Ich möchte die angegebene Ecke abrunden

Dieses Mal werde ich UIImage ### berühren

In jeder Datei beschrieben (Ich habe eine Erweiterungsdatei für UI-Teile erstellt und dort beschrieben)

///Eine Methode zum Abrunden einer bestimmten Ecke mit einem bestimmten Radius
///- Parameters: 
///   -Radius
///   -Angegebene Ecke
 public func setCornerRadius(_ radius: CGFloat,_ corners: CACornerMask) {
    layer.cornerRadius = radius
    layer.masksToBounds = true
    layer.maskedCorners = corners
 }

Wie benutzt man

///Diesmal sind alle Ecken abgerundet.
let corners = [.layerMaxXMinYCorner, .layerMinXMaxYCorner, .layerMinXMinYCorner, .layerMaxXMaxYCorner ]
view.setCornerRadius(15, corners)

das ist alles. Ich würde es begrüßen, wenn Sie sich darauf beziehen könnten.

Recommended Posts

Dies und das von Swift Corner Radius
Dies und das von JDK
Dies und das der ausschließlichen Kontrolle
Dies und das der bedingten Verzweigung der Schienenentwicklung
[Rails] strftime dies und das
Elektronisches Zertifikat dies und das
Base64 Encoder dies und das
Ich habe versucht, dies und das von Spring @ Transactional zu überprüfen
[Swift] Vor- und Nachteile von Storyboard
Dies und das über Base64 (Java)
[Java / Swift] Vergleich von Java-Schnittstelle und Swift-Protokoll
Dies und das der Implementierung der zeitlichen Beurteilung von Daten in Java
[Swift] Das ist die Lösung! Abbildung der Implementierung des Delegierten
Dies und das zum Bearbeiten von ini in Java. : inieditor-java
[Swift5] Wie man komplexes JSON analysiert und den Index des Elements erhält, das die Bedingung erfüllt
Liste der Geräte, die mit Swift UI in der Vorschau angezeigt werden können
[Swift] Einführung in die Logik der Apps, die die Auswahl bestanden haben